Investors may establish a pattern trading strategy to make an informed guess in the stock market. A bullish ABCD pattern follows a downtrend and means that a reversal to the upside is likely. A bearish ABCD pattern is formed after an uptrend and signals a potential bearish reversal at a certain level. These patterns have embedded 3-point or 4-point patterns. All the price swings between these points are interrelated and have harmonic ratios based on Fibonacci.

The ABCD is a Harmonic pattern that describes a potential reversal. Gartley and presented in the book “Profits in the Stock Market.” Later, Scott Carney further developed the ABCD pattern. It reflects the common, rhythmic style in which the market moves. A visual, geometric price/time pattern comprised of 3 consecutive price swings, or trends—it looks like a lightning bolt on price chart. A leading indicator that helps determine where & when to enter and exit a trade. The abcd pattern in trading is an intraday chart pattern that reflects the natural movement of the market.

Bearish ABCD patternTo take positions, traders wait for the pattern to complete, then go long or short at point D. In the bullish version, traders buy at D, while in the bearish version, traders sell at D. However, a conservative trader may take positions after point D.
